SoC estimation is considered to be the most crucial and complex part of designing any battery powered product as it involves various algorithms and techniques to be implemented. In this paper, the arguments to be considered in order to eliminate SoC Estimation Error are presented by carrying out Charge-Discharge Cycles on 100Ah Lithium Iron Phosphate Cells at different C-Rates and plotting a Voltage vs State of Charge Curve. Measuring the precise values of the remaining Ah of a Cell in percentage for the end user requires several aspects of the Cell Chemistry and its behaviour under the range of operating conditions (Safe Operating Area) to be studied intensively.
